Urban
space and City policies
Friday February 28, 2003
Maison de la culture Frontenac

The
public conference entitled Urban space and city policies,
led by expert moderator Ariane Émond, was a great success,
allowing for fruitful exchanges between the 175 participants.
The
meeting has welcomed the following guests speakers: Mr.
Raymond Bachand, Mr. Michel Agnaïeff, Mr. Charles-Mathieu
Brunelle, Ms. Louise Letocha, Mr. Jacques Primeau.
This
meeting ended with the launch of the second edition of Montreal
CULTURES.

WHICH
CULTURAL POLICY FOR MONTREAL?
October 18, 2002

A meeting
of Culture Montréal took place on Friday October 18, 2002,
with Mr. Roland Arpin as opening speaker and the participation of
six Montreal personalities to a panel moderated by Simon Brault.
This meeting ended with the launching of Montreal
CULTURES, a first publication by members of Culture Montréal, and another one by the artists collective
Petite enveloppe urbaine.

CULTURE
AT THE SUMMIT
October 10, 2001

On October 10, 2001 almost 400 people
attended the Montreal Culture Summit. Based on the theme Culture
at the Summit, this gathering was the culmination of all the
reflection and consultation processes initiated in the spring of
2001, during which more than 200 people of various Montreal cultural
backgrounds participated in twelve workshops and a plenary session.

As
Montreal embarks upon the task of formulating a new planning
program and cultural policy, it is urgent to examine the
relation between the central city and the boroughs. Decentralization,
community, and participatory democracy are among the key
issues that can be studied at the level of neighbourhoods,
at the heart of our living environments.

Close
to 200 people attended the Culture and Neighbourhoods event
at Usine C on June 12. Some fifteen guest panellists
artists, researchers, cultural agents and workers
generously shared their research, points of view and experience
to illustrate the intimate relation between the development
of culture and that of the city.
